Veidekke to build velodrome and commercial building in Asker

Posted on September 29, 2020September 29, 2020
Veidekke to build velodrome and commercial building in Asker 1

OSLO: Veidekke has been commissioned by the Norwegian Cycling Federation’s centre of expertise and Nordr to build a velodrome and a commercial building with lower secondary school, kindergarten, offices and retail spaces in Asker municipality.

Both are turnkey contracts worth respectively NOK 158 million (velodrome) and 189 million (commercial building), excluding VAT.

The project is called Asker Velo and will have a gross area 15,700 m[2] with universal design, located in extension from the sports facilities at Risenga.

The velodrome will be built as a combined multi-purpose hall for municipal purposes in the centre, and the encircling built-up bicycle track will have an inner circumference of 200 metres. The six-story commercial building will include two floors with two private lower-secondary schools, two floors of offices, one floor with a kindergarten and one floor of retail premises.

“We have been developing the project since the autumn of 2019 in partnership with Nordr and the Norwegian Cycling Federation’s centre of expertise in order to realise it along with the commercial building’s tenants. Asker municipality has also made a very positive contribution to making this great project happen, and now we are looking forward to getting started with construction,” says district manager Gro Brathovde of Veidekke Bygg Buskerud.

Construction will start as soon as this October. The school and kindergarten will be ready for the start of the school year in August 2022, while the remainder is scheduled for completion in the autumn of 2022.

Veidekke is one of Scandinavia’s largest construction companies. The company undertakes all types of construction and civil engineering contracts, maintains roads, and produces asphalt and aggregates. The company is known for its engagement and local knowledge. Its annual turnover is approx. NOK 37 billion, and around half of its 8,200 employees own shares in the company.

Veidekke is listed on the Oslo Stock Exchange and has always posted a profit since it was founded in 1936.
